| Description: |
The Municipality of Central Elgin is seeking qualified engineering consultants to undertake a Schedule B Municipal Class Environmental Assessment (MCEA) and complete preliminary design services to identify and support the preferred solution for a trunk watermain connection to the Elgin Area Primary Supply Line, including a new water storage tank and booster pumping station to service the redevelopment of the hospital lands. The study shall also consider the future looping of the watermain to the hamlet of Union and provide a service to the Township of Southwold. Please refer to the RFP documents for further details.
